# Changelog for AWS SDK for JavaScript
<!--LATEST=2.613.0-->
<!--LATEST=2.614.0-->
<!--ENTRYINSERT-->

## 2.614.0
* feature: Imagebuilder: This version of the SDK includes bug fixes and documentation updates.
* feature: RoboMaker: This release adds support for simulation job batches

## 2.613.0
* feature: AppSync: AWS AppSync now supports X-Ray
* feature: CodeBuild: AWS CodeBuild adds support for Amazon Elastic File Systems
